Your site comes with two standard ad locations: Leaderboard Ad Area (near the header area of your site) and the Footer Ad Area (at the bottom and below the content of your site). Both locations allow you to display two ads -- one wide ad and one small ad. You can choose to center the wider ad if you only want one ad to be displayed.
The wider ad size is industry standard (728px wide by 90px tall) and the smaller ad size is 205px wide by 90px tall. You can choose to create ad images that are wider though, especially if you have set your site width to 1100 pixels wide or wider. There is a section on your SNO Design Options page for adding and displaying these two ads. These spaces can display three different types of ads: Static, Ad-Tag, or ads published through the SNO Ad Manager.
- A Static Ad is the most common and is simply an image file hyperlinked to a website. It will display the same ad image every time the page loads. It will link to your advertiser’s site (if you enter a URL).
- The Ad Tag setting is for advanced users who have subscribed to third-party ad-serving service. They will provide you with a javascript tag to render ads, and you need to paste that tag in the provided box in the Ad Tag area of the Leaderboard Ad section in the Advertisements section on the SNO Design Options page.
- The SNO Ad Manager feature lets you display multiple, rotating ads in one or both of the leaderboard or footer ad locations.
Displaying a Static Leaderboard or Footer Ad
- Create the new ad in PhotoShop or any other image-editing software. You may also be given an ad image from your advertiser -- this is quite common. Be sure they give you the right size ad. The size of your ad should be set to 728 pixels wide by 90 pixels tall (make it wider if you have a really wide site), with max 72 PPI or DPI (pixels per inch). Save for Web as .jpg.
- Go to your SNO Design Options page and open the Advertisements section.
- Choose the appropriate settings.
- Click on the “Click to Upload Leaderboard/Footer Ad Image” button.
- Type the URL that you want the ad to link to in the “Leaderboard/Footer Advertisement Link” box. Make sure this URL starts with “https://”
- Click Save Settings at the top right side of the SNO Design Options page.
